IP Warming – What Is It And Why Is It Important for Marketers

ANNUITAS

'For those B2B and B2C marketers that migrate to a new Marketing Automation Platform or Email Service Provider (ESP), the choice of paying for a dedicated Internet Protocol (IP) or using a lower-cost shared IP becomes an important one as it can affect email deliverability. Shared IP pools allow senders to come online quickly without an IP warming period, which is the gradual process to establish reputation as a legitimate email sender to your recipient’s ISPs.

LeanData Announces Series A Funding Led By Shasta Ventures and Felicis Ventures

LeanData

LeanData simplifies the B2B sales process, enables sales and marketing to close deals faster. Download. View PDF. Sunnyvale, CA, March 25, 2014 : LeanData, Inc. a startup focused on lead management software announced today that it has secured $5.1 million in Series A funding. The round was led by Shasta Ventures and includes new investments by Felicis Ventures , Correlation Ventures , and the Funders Club.
